beef enchiladas

Ingredients

  • 1 pound ground beef, browned
  • 1 - minced onion
  • 2 cans chili pepper, diced
  • 1 - clove garlic, minced
  • 2 pints tomato sauce
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 - egg, beaten
  • 1/2 pound cheddar cheese, grated
  • 12 - tortillas
  • - olive oil
  • 1 can enchilada sauce
  • 2 tablespoons oil

How To Make beef enchiladas

  • Step 1
    Heat 1/2 inch of oil in skillet and fry tortillas about 15 seconds each side; remove and pat off excess oil.
  • Step 2
    In separate skillet heat 2 tablespoons oil and saute onion until tender.
  • Step 3
    Add chili peppers, garlic, tomato sauce, salt and pepper.
  • Step 4
    Add ground beef.
  • Step 5
    Simmer uncovered 10 minutes.
  • Step 6
    Dip tortillas in egg, fill with sauce mixture, roll and place in shallow greased baking dish.
  • Step 7
    Pour red sauce over tortillas, top with grated cheese and bake uncovered at 350 for 15 minutes.
